How many Super Bowls have Raiders lost?

While in Las Vegas, the Las Vegas Raiders have never won a Super Bowl. The closest they came to winning a championship was in 2021 when they lost the Wild Card Round. In their full franchise history, they’ve won 3 championships. In Oakland, they won 2 Super Bowls as the Oakland Raiders, in 1976 and 1980.

When did the Raiders lose the Super Bowl?

2003
The Buccaneers defeated the Raiders by the score of 48–21, tied with Super Bowl XXXV for the seventh largest Super Bowl margin of victory, and winning their first ever Super Bowl.
Super Bowl XXXVII
Date January 26, 2003
Stadium Qualcomm Stadium
City San Diego, California
MVP Dexter Jackson, Safety

When did the Raiders last win the Super Bowl?

The Raiders have won three Super Bowl championships (1977, 1981, and 1984), one American Football League (AFL) championship (1967), and four American Football Conference (AFC) titles.

How much did Al Davis pay for the Raiders?

According to Forbes, Davis purchased a 10% stake in the Oakland Raiders for $18,500 in 1966, or a little more than $147,000 adjusted for inflation. By doing so, Davis gained access to the part of the Raiders organization that he really wanted: rebuilding.

Who won Super Bowl 2002?

February 3, 2002

Adam Vinatieri’s 48-yard field goal as time expired gave the New England Patriots their first Super Bowl title. The Rams out gained the Patriots 427-267 in total yards, but the Patriots forced 3 turnovers, which resulted in 17 points, while committing no turnovers.

Who won the 2003 Super Bowl?

Tampa Bay Buccaneers

At Super Bowl XXXVII the Bucs soundly defeated the Oakland Raiders 48–21 to capture their first championship.

Who won 2006 Super Bowl?

The Pittsburgh Steelers outlasted the Seattle Seahawks 21-10 in Super Bowl XL, the fifth Super Bowl title in Pittsburgh franchise history.

Who won the Super Bowl in 2004 and 2005?

New England Patriots
New England Patriots, American professional gridiron football team based in Foxborough, Massachusetts, that plays in the National Football League (NFL). The Patriots have won six Super Bowl titles (2002, 2004, 2005, 2015, 2017, and 2019) and 11 American Football Conference (AFC) championships.

Who played Super Bowl 2007?

The Colts defeated the Bears by the score of 29–17. The game was played on February 4, 2007, at Dolphin Stadium in Miami Gardens, Florida.

Super Bowl XLI.
Date February 4, 2007
Stadium Dolphin Stadium, Miami Gardens, Florida
MVP Peyton Manning, quarterback

When was the 2005 Super Bowl?

The Patriots defeated the Eagles by the score of 24–21. The game was played on February 6, 2005, at Alltel Stadium in Jacksonville, Florida, the first time the Super Bowl was played in that city.

Who won the Super Bowl 2011?

Packers outlast Steelers to win Super Bowl XLV

Aaron Rodgers threw three touchdown passes and Nick Collins returned an interception for another score, leading the Green Bay Packers to a 31-25 victory over the Pittsburgh Steelers on Sunday.

Who won Super Bowl 2010?

Saints pick off Manning, Colts to win Super Bowl

The New Orleans Saints stymied Peyton Manning, then intercepted him to seal the Super Bowl, rallying to beat the Indianapolis Colts 31-17 Sunday night.
